Creating a Strong Portfolio for Your Web Development Career
Introduction
As the electronic landscape evolves, the call for for educated net developers maintains to soar. A substantial component of advancing during this dynamic field comes to developing a sturdy portfolio that showcases your talent, trip, and detailed system to cyber web advancement initiatives. This article will book you through developing a effective portfolio to your information superhighway pattern occupation, emphasizing key method, biggest practices, and processes for fulfillment.
Creating a Strong Portfolio for Your Web Development Career
When embarking on your event in web progress, one of the crucial first and such a lot mandatory steps you should always take is to create a mighty portfolio. This series of labor now not only highlights your technical qualifications however additionally reflects your creativity and obstacle-solving capabilities.
Why is a Portfolio Important?
A neatly-crafted portfolio serves numerous simple applications:
Showcases Skills: It supplies tangible facts of what you would do as a developer. Differentiates You: In a aggressive job market, having a unique portfolio sets you excluding different applicants. Demonstrates Growth: It makes it possible for expertise employers to look how you've got you have got evolved through the years. Builds Credibility: A strong portfolio establishes agree with with clientele and employers who favor warranty of your potential. Essential Elements of an Effective Portfolio
Creating an impactful portfolio calls for more than just compiling projects. Here are the central aspects to take note:
1. Introduction Section Briefly introduce yourself with significant background archives. Include links for your social media profiles or LinkedIn account. 2. Showcase Projects Highlight three-5 key tasks that show your knowledge. Offer detailed descriptions which includes aims, technologies used (like HTML, CSS, JavaScript), and effects. 3. Technical Skills List coding languages (e.g., Python, C#, JavaScript) and technologies (e.g., React, Node.js). Mention any frameworks or libraries that you just are gifted in. 4. Case Studies Dive deeper into precise initiatives via documenting the task from theory to of entirety. Include challenges faced and ideas implemented. 5. Testimonials Incorporate costs from prospects or colleagues praising your work ethic or assignment influence. 6. Contact Information Make it user-friendly for manageable employers to attain you by delivering transparent contact information. Choosing the Right Platform for Your Portfolio
Your possibility of platform can enormously outcomes how strength employers understand your paintings. Here are a few regular features:
| Platform | Pros | Cons | |------------------------|----------------------------------------------|------------------------------------| | GitHub Pages | Free webhosting; integrates with GitHub | Requires average talents of Git | | WordPress | User-pleasant; customizable templates | Can be difficult if seriously converted | | Custom HTML/CSS Site | Full manipulate over layout | Time-eating to build | | Behance | Great for designers; neighborhood feedback | Limited customization |
Tailoring Your Portfolio for Job Applications
It's major to tailor your portfolio headquartered at the process you might be applying for:
For entrance-conclusion positions: Emphasize UI/UX designs utilising CSS frameworks like Bootstrap or Tailwind. For back-stop roles: Showcase server-side common sense applying Node.js or Django. For full-stack jobs: Include examples that highlight equally the front-quit and back-finish knowledge. Best Practices for Maintaining Your Portfolio
Once you've got you have got created an preliminary variant of your portfolio, average updates are fundamental:
Keep it contemporary by using including new initiatives continually. Remove old work that now not represents your expertise safely. Continuously fortify design constituents depending on consumer criticism. Utilizing Free Resources for Learning and Growth
In addition to construction your portfolio, ponder enrolling in free internet development lessons readily available on-line, such as those bought with the aid of systems like Coursera or edX. These sources can toughen your capacity set whilst preserving https://shanesmqa497.mystrikingly.com/ https://shanesmqa497.mystrikingly.com/ expenditures low.
Navigating Web Development Careers
Web development encompasses varying roles ranging from the front-give up developer to UX fashion designer or even assignment supervisor roles inside of tech prone.
Types of Web Development Roles
Understanding the various occupation paths inside internet building can aid form what you incorporate to your portfolio:
Front-End Developer: Focuses on the visual aspects of online pages via languages like HTML, CSS, and JavaScript. Back-End Developer: Works backstage with server-facet languages corresponding to PHP or Python (Django). Full-Stack Developer: Combines each entrance-cease and again-end abilties; awareness of frameworks like MERN stack is valuable. Web Designer: Concentrates on aesthetics and usefulness—steadily utilizing resources like Adobe XD or Figma. DevOps Engineer: Bridges improvement and operations by automation tools—capabilities in AWS or Docker is recommended. FAQs About Creating a Strong Portfolio 1. What should always I comprise in my internet pattern portfolio?
Your portfolio should encompass an introduction approximately yourself, key projects showcasing multiple knowledge, technical proficiencies, case reports detailing challenge methods, testimonials from past prospects or colleagues, and transparent contact info.
2. How many projects deserve to I showcase?
Aim for 3-five amazing tasks that represent assorted facets of your potential set in preference to wide variety by myself.
three. Should I use actual shopper work in my portfolio?
Yes! If permissible less than confidentiality agreements; otherwise contemplate creating mock initiatives that reveal an identical competencies.
4. How commonly needs to I replace my portfolio?
Regularly update it a minimum of each and every few months or every time you total tremendous new projects or examine new applied sciences.
5. Can I use loose templates for my portfolio?
Absolutely! However, make certain they align with contemporary layout ideas and permit enough customization to mirror your different style.
6. Is it needed to include coding snippets in my portfolio?
Not necessarily—however together with snippets can demonstrate technical skill conveniently in the event that they’re applicable to the showcased project context.
Conclusion
Creating a reliable portfolio is primary in case you're aiming for achievement within the aggressive global of information superhighway progression careers. By thoughtfully curating earlier work stories when continuously updating them as you develop professionally—you’ll not purely draw in practicable employers yet additionally open doors to enjoyable alternatives inside this ever-evolving field.
Remember—your ride doesn’t give up once you've got you have got released your website online! Regular upkeep along proactive getting to know using unfastened classes will keep you in advance during this colourful enterprise prosperous with potentialities like in no way until now!